The concept of luxury in India is changing. Conventionally, luxury has been about the size, opulence, and exclusivity of things. Today, a different avatar of luxury has emerged-one that merges comfort with ecological commitment. Green homes are no longer an offbeat fad but are redefining the Indian realty space by bringing holistic livelihood to one's doorstep sans any compromise on style or facility.

Also known as sustainable or eco-friendly homes, green homes are those that have been created with an emphasis on being friendly to the environment by consciously minimising their footprint while maximising energy efficiency, resource conservation, and indoor health. Some factors responsible for the development of green homes in India are:
Homeowners are more likely to opt for environmentally friendly options due to increased concerns over issues such as "climate change," "air pollution," and "resource depletion."
Initiatives like the Energy Efficiency Financing Platform and tax benefits for homes with good energy efficiency are inspiring developers and buyers, too.
Even if green homes are more expensive at first, other benefits like solar power, harvested rainwater, and energy-efficient appliances minimise utility costs.
Green homes tend to provide greater ventilation, lighting, and the absence of toxic chemicals in building products, enhancing indoor air quality and health.
Sustainable homes are in demand, and therefore, it is a profitable business in the Indian real estate industry.
